No matter how bad your 2021 was, it’s probably safe to say Ghislaine Maxwell had a worse one. Jeffrey Epstein’s literal partner in crime spent the year in prison under conditions she complained about frequently, was convicted of five counts related to sex trafficking underage girls, and, on top of it all, got dumped over the phone by her husband.

A friend of Maxwell’s told the Daily Mail that the convicted sex trafficker’s secretive marriage to tech entrepreneur Scott Borgerson ended over the phone while Maxwell was behind bars at Metropolitan Detention Center in Brooklyn. According to the source, Borgerson dropped the bomb during a “confrontational” phone conversation when Maxwell was in solitary confinement, telling his wife of five years that he “had moved on and was seeing someone else.”

That someone else is reportedly a yoga teacher with “an ass that could crack open a walnut,” according to the New York Post. The new couple have been spotted canoodling around Borgerson’s home town of Manchester-by-the-Sea in Massachusetts, where Maxwell was rumored to be hiding out in her husband’s oceanside mansion while on the run in the summer of 2019.

Maxwell and Borgerson wed in secret in 2016, with Borgerson’s name only entering the limelight after rumors of Maxwell’s “secret husband” began to swirl after her marital status was revealed in court documents following her July 2020 arrest.
